29 #include <link.h>
30 
31 int __elf_phdr_match_addr(struct dl_phdr_info *, void *);
32 
33 int
34 __elf_phdr_match_addr(struct dl_phdr_info *phdr_info, void *addr)
35 {
36 	const Elf_Phdr *ph;
37 	int i;
38 
39 	for (i = 0; i < phdr_info->dlpi_phnum; i++) {
40 		ph = &phdr_info->dlpi_phdr[i];
41 		if (ph->p_type != PT_LOAD || (ph->p_flags & PF_X) == 0)
42 			continue;
43 		if (phdr_info->dlpi_addr + ph->p_vaddr <= (uintptr_t)addr &&
44 		    (uintptr_t)addr + sizeof(addr) < phdr_info->dlpi_addr +
45 		    ph->p_vaddr + ph->p_memsz)
46 			break;
47 	}
48 	return (i != phdr_info->dlpi_phnum);
49 }
